#b80cfe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b80cfe is composed of 72.2% red, 4.7%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.6% cyan, 95.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 282.6 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 52.2%. #b80cfe color hex could be obtained by blending #ff18ff with #7100fd. Closest websafe color is: #cc00ff.

Shades and Tints of #b80cfe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08000b is the darkest color, while #fcf6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b80cfe
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#897d8d is the less saturated color, while #b80cfe is the most saturated one.
